We're hosting an online conference about uncertainty in education! You can apply to do a short talk. You can just participate in the discussions. You can apply to join our after-party where we are going to work on a statement paper based on our discussions or you can add to our annotated bibliography about uncertainty in education. Check out the details on our conference website. https://lnkd.in/gzn_QkBW When: July 16th-17th, 2024. Why: We think there are lots of reasons to be talking about uncertainty right now. 1. We're hearing from professional programs that students are struggling in their placements when asked to deal with problems that don't have right answers. They're struggling with uncertainty. 2. Those GenAI programs sure do seem to be getting all the 'right answer' problems right. People are going to be turning to them more and more. We think that we need more practice using our judgement. 3. We're not convinced that learning how to get answers 'right' is necessary good preparation for those situations where your values and your judgement are going to be necessary for making decisions. 4. Dealing with uncertainty in the classroom is more fun :). Why is the hashtag for this conference #shrugcon? There's a lot of uncertainty out there, the first step is accepting that you can't know everything.

The efficacy-effectiveness pyramid! At last Friday’s packed Edtech Insiders webinar with David Dockterman, we explored how #evidence is in the eye of the beholder and how different stakeholders interpret evidence to meet their specific needs. 🤔We didn’t have enough time to address a common question among founders: Which type of study should be conducted at each given stage? ❓ The efficacy-effectiveness pyramid has generated a lot of questions. Is this what ESSA 2.0 will look like? Some thoughts on how #efficacy and #effectiveness studies could be integrated into a company’s evidence cycle from International Centre for EdTech Impact; WiKIT: https://lnkd.in/dcPmm2sR The key message is that efficacy and effectiveness can and should be combined. For a holistic understanding of educational #impact, we need both RCTs and sandboxes, qual and quant studies, co-design and experimental approaches. 🔉 Do you agree?
